So I dropped my Sigma 30mm late last year at MBS and experienced on rare occasions where the focus will refuse to work, nothing a quick shake and rattle can't fix.

It wasn't a big deal so I didn't bother to send it in for repairs until I was more flexible and free...you know...like now that I'm working with my mum.


Had the camera calibrated with the lens as well while I was there. It's worth noting that local Sigma lenses provide 2x free calibrations for your lens, plus an additional free calibration if you upgrade your camera. Also, the lens comes with a 2 year warranty, 2.5 years if you register with Sigma's distributer, I did not know that! Always thought it was one year only.

The calibration is AWESOME!!! The lens already takes great photos, but for specific focus shots like say, picking out a single toothpick from a row at f1.4 from an angled perspective, the focus is off 1-2mm some times...now it's DEAD ON.

I don't really have use for such accuracy since I seldom a lot of stuff at that perspective, but still it's amazing to see what a simple calibration can do for your lens.
